Optimizing Your Pumpkin Patch with AI Algorithms
Farmers are constantly searching new ways to improve their yields. With the rise of artificial intelligence (AI), a abundance of opportunities now exist to revolutionize agriculture, and pumpkin patches are no exception. AI algorithms can be implemented to examine vast amounts of information, identifying patterns and trends that can help cultivators yield healthier, more productive pumpkins.
- AI-powered platforms can track pumpkin growth in real time, pinpointing potential issues early on, allowing for prompt intervention.
- Forecasting models can be constructed to predict future yields, guiding farmers in taking informed selections about asset allocation.
- AI can also be leveraged to adjust irrigation, fertilization, and pest control approaches, leading to more eco-friendly farming systems.
By embracing AI algorithms, pumpkin farmers can access new levels of efficiency, ultimately resulting higher revenues and a more robust business.
